Top Locations for Your Humidifier
When it concerns time to find the ideal spot for your humidifier, consider factors like room size, ventilation, and proximity to furniture. A good rule of thumb is to locate your humidifier on a flat, sturdy surface at least 2 feet away from walls and furniture. This ensures proper air circulation and prevents water in relation to spilling onto nearby items.
- For optimal results, consider placing your humidifier in a central location within the room.
- Avoid putting your humidifier near drafts or open windows, as this can reduce its effectiveness.
- If you have pets, be mindful of their proximity to the humidifier to prevent accidental consumption.

Constructing a Comfortable Oasis: Humidifier Distance from Bed
Achieving the optimal sleeping environment often involves adjusting various factors. One such factor that can significantly affect your slumber is the location of your humidifier. While a properly functioning humidifier can add much-needed moisture to the air and alleviate dry sinuses, breathing problems, it's crucial to think about its distance from your bed for maximum convenience.
- Generally speaking, it's recommended to place your humidifier at least two feet away from your bed. This helps in avoiding direct spray to your face and eyes. A good rule of thumb is to imagine a safe distance where you can enjoy the advantages of humidified air without feeling drenched.
- Furthermore, think about the type of humidifier you're using. Different models release moisture at varying distances and intensities. Refer the creator's recommendations for specific placement tips.
Ultimately, the optimal distance for your humidifier may vary depending on individual needs. Experiment with different placements and observe how you feel. By creating a comfortable oasis in your bedroom, you can foster restful sleep and overall well-being.

Improving Comfort and Sleep with Proper Humidifier Positioning
A well-positioned humidifier can dramatically improve your sleep quality and overall comfort. Trying different locations for your humidifier can help you find the perfect spot to spread moisture evenly throughout your bedroom. Avoid placing your humidifier too close to walls or furniture, as this can restrict air circulation and lead to uneven humidity levels.
Consider placing your humidifier on a stand in the center of your room, away from drafts or direct sunlight. This will allow the humidified air to move naturally throughout the space, creating a more pleasant sleeping environment.
Here are some additional tips for optimizing humidifier positioning:
* Ensure that there is enough space around your humidifier for proper airflow.
* Raise your humidifier slightly to encourage better air circulation.
* Thoroughly sanitize your humidifier according to the manufacturer's instructions to prevent mold growth and ensure optimal performance.
By following these guidelines, you can optimally position your humidifier to enhance your comfort and improve your sleep quality.
